java数字代码怎么获得,java数字运算

在java系统内想得到textfield里的数字该怎么写代码

public class java.lang.Integer

目前成都创新互联已为1000多家的企业提供了网站建设、域名、虚拟空间、网站托管运营、企业网站设计、辰溪网站维护等服务,公司将坚持客户导向、应用为本的策略,正道将秉承"和谐、参与、激情"的文化,与客户和合作伙伴齐心协力一起成长,共同发展。

public static int parseInt(String s)

throws NumberFormatException

将字符串参数作为有符号的十进制整数进行解析。除了第一个字符可以是用来表示负值的 ASCII 减号 '-' ('\u002D') 外,字符串中的字符都必须是十进制数字。返回得到的整数值,就好像将该参数和基数 10 作为参数赋予 parseInt(java.lang.String, int) 方法一样。

参数:

s - 包含要解析的 int 表示形式的 String。

返回:

用十进制参数表示的整数值。

抛出:

NumberFormatException - 如果字符串不包含可解析的整数。

java如何产生1-10随机数

java代码方法一如下:

int random=(int)(Math.random()*10+1)

java代码方法二如下:

package bdqn_Empy;

import java.util.Random;

public class Text {

/**

* @param args

*/

public static void main(String[] args) {

// TODO Auto-generated method stub

int a=0;

Random b=new Random();

a=b.nextInt(101);

System.out.println(a);

}

}

扩展资料:

可以先通过 random方法生成一个随机数,然后将结果乘以10。此时产生的随机数字即为大于等于0小于10的数字。

然后再利用nt方法进行转换它会去掉小数掉后面的数字即只获取整数部分,不是四舍五入)。最后即可获取一个0到9的整数型随机数字。其实现方法很简单,就是对原有的 grandom方法按照如下的格式进行变型:(int( Math. Random0*10)即可。

其实我们还可以对这个方法进行扩展,让其产生任意范围内的随机数。至需要将这个10换成n即可,如改为( int(Math. Random0n)。此时应用程序就会产生一个大于等于0小与n之间的随机数。

如将n设置为5,那么其就会产生一个0到5之间的整数型的随机数。如果将这个写成一个带参数的方法,那么只要用户输入需要生成随机数的最大值,就可以让这个方法来生成制定范围的随机数。

Java如何从字符串中提取数字

使用正则表达式可以很方便地从文本中截取数字,下面是详细代码:

class Ideone

{

public static void main (String[] args) throws java.lang.Exception

{

String phoneString = "哈哈,13888889999";

// 提取数字

// 1

Pattern pattern = Pattern.compile("[^0-9]");

Matcher matcher = pattern.matcher(phoneString);

String all = matcher.replaceAll("");

System.out.println("phone:" + all);

// 2

Pattern.compile("[^0-9]").matcher(phoneString).replaceAll("");

}

}

java中如何获取ResultSet rs结果集中的条数?

方法一:利用ResultSet的getRow方法来获得ResultSet的总行数

Java代码

ResultSet rs;

rs.last(); //移到最后一行

int rowCount = rs.getRow(); //得到当前行号,也就是记录数

rs.beforeFirst(); //如果还要用结果集,就把指针再移到初始化的位置

方法二:利用循环ResultSet的元素来获得ResultSet的总行数

Java代码

ResultSet rs;

int rowCount = 0; 

while(rset.next()) 

rowCount++; 

}

方法三:利用sql语句中的count函数获得ResultSet的总行数

Java代码

String sql = "select count(*) record_ from ( select * from yourtable t where t.column_ = 'value_' )";

ResultSet rs = ps.executeQuery(sql); 

int rowCount = 0; 

if(rs.next()) 

rowCount=rs.getInt("record_");  

}

java里面怎么获得一个JTextField输入 转换成的数字

先获取两个JTextField里面值,用getText()方法,

由于获取出来是String类型的,要进行转换Integer.parseInt()方法

然后将取出来的两个值相加之后,放到另外JTextField里面用setText()方法。

代码如下:

JTextField tf1,tf2,tf3;

int a = Integer.parseInt(tf1.getText());

int b = Integer.parseInt(tf2.getText());

int c = a+b;

tf3.setText(c);

JAVA如何从字符串中获得数字

首先求

该字符串

截取除

字符

OK

代码

假设String

str="100c";

int

i=str.length();//str.length

str.length()忘

int

tem=Integer.parseInt(str.subString(0,i-2));

tem

温度咯


当前标题:java数字代码怎么获得,java数字运算
标题URL:http://scyanting.com/article/hsecce.html